Challenges Faced by Aircraft Carrier Bases in Amphibious Missions

Aircraft carrier bases in amphibious missions face numerous significant challenges that can impact operational effectiveness. One primary difficulty involves geographic and environmental constraints, such as operating in areas with limited suitable infrastructure or adverse weather conditions, which can hinder logistics and deployment.

Furthermore, maintaining rapid logistical support presents ongoing complications. Bases must efficiently manage fuel, ammunition, and repair supplies in dynamic environments, often under threat or in remote regions, complicating resupply operations and increasing the risk of delays.

Security remains a persistent concern, as carrier bases are potential targets for enemy attacks. Protecting these critical assets requires extensive defensive measures, which can strain resources and complicate coordination during complex amphibious operations.

Finally, evolving technological threats, including anti-access and area denial (A2/AD) strategies, pose challenges to the resilience and adaptability of carrier bases, necessitating continuous upgrades and strategic planning to ensure operational continuity in amphibious campaigns.
